How to Convert Second to Degree
1 second = 0.000277778 degrees
Degree = Second × 0.000277778
Example: 127" × 0.000277778 = 0.035278°

About these units
Second: An arcsecond (second of arc) is 1/60 of an arcminute.It is common in astronomy, surveying, astrometry, and precision optics for high-precision angles.
